deepseek模型内网部署
时间: 2025-02-07 16:05:08 浏览: 312
### DeepSeek 模型内网部署方法
对于希望在内网环境中部署 DeepSeek 模型的情况,考虑到网络隔离特性带来的特殊需求和技术挑战,以下是具体的部署指南和注意事项。
#### 部署环境准备
为了确保 DeepSeek 能够顺利运行于内网环境之中,在开始之前需确认具备如下条件:
- 安装有 Python 3.x 版本及其依赖包管理工具 pip 或 conda。
- 准备好适合 GPU 加速计算的硬件设施(如果计划利用 CUDA 进行加速),并预先安装 NVIDIA 的驱动程序以及 cuDNN 库[^2]。
#### 获取模型及相关资源
鉴于目标是在完全封闭的内部网络中实施部署工作,因此无法直接通过互联网获取所需文件。此时应采取以下措施来解决这一难题:
- 提前在外网环境下下载完整的 DeepSeek 项目源码仓库至本地存储介质上,并将其安全转移进入内网环境。
- 同样地,提前准备好预训练权重和其他必要的外部数据集或配置文件,并一同迁移到内网服务器当中。
#### 构建离线镜像
针对 Docker 用户而言,可以考虑创建一个包含所有必需组件在内的自定义容器映像,以便更便捷高效地完成后续步骤的操作:
```bash
docker build -t deepseek-offline .
```
此命令会基于当前目录下的 `Dockerfile` 文件构建名为 `deepseek-offline` 的新镜像。需要注意的是,该文件应当已经包含了指向已迁移入内的各项资产路径设置等内容。
#### 执行具体部署流程
当上述准备工作完成后,则可按照官方文档指示逐步推进实际部署过程中的各项工作任务;不过在此过程中务必留意几个关键环节:
- 修改默认参数设定以适应特定场景下所使用的硬件规格差异;
- 对涉及联网请求的部分逻辑做出适当调整甚至移除处理,防止意外触发对外通信行为影响整体安全性;
- 根据实际情况灵活选用合适的 API 接口形式暴露给前端应用程序调用。
#### 注意事项
在整个部署期间还应注意以下几个方面的问题:
- **版本兼容性验证**:确保各个软件模块之间不存在冲突矛盾之处,特别是不同框架间可能存在接口变化等问题时更要谨慎对待。
- **性能测试与优化**:初步上线之后还需经过充分的压力测试找出潜在瓶颈所在进而针对性改进提升效率表现。
- **维护更新机制设计**:即使处于相对稳定的生产环境中也难免遇到突发状况或是业务发展带来新的功能诉求,故而要事先规划一套完善的迭代升级方案保障长期稳定运作。
阅读全文
相关推荐


















